Steps
1. Align the notch on the 2230 solid-state drive with the tab on the SSD slot two on the system board.
2. Insert the 2230 solid-state drive at a 45-degree angle into the system board.
3. Press the other end of the 2230 solid-state drive down and replace the screw (M2x3) that secures the 2230 solid-state
drive to the system board.
